Q: Rotabot locked me out mid-rotation — now what?
A: Happens more than we'd like. Don't restart the run; half-rotated secrets are worse than stale ones. Resume from the Hollowpine console instead, which needs the break-glass account. That account stays sealed except during incidents, so grab approval from your shift lead first. Its recovery passphrase is kept just below.

strongbox words: oliael-gilax-lamael

Quarterly Planning Note

Welcome aboard! Quick flag on next year's training budget: we've penciled in a modest bump for the Calverton office, mostly for the Skillforge rollout. L&D wants it front-loaded in Q1; finance prefers even quarters. You'll cast the deciding vote, basically. Before you do, there's one sensitive item worth knowing first.

management briefing: The finance team signed off on a budget of $279.9 million for Project Oliiel.

# Restockr planner configuration — plugin authors, read this first.
# The planner computes restock routes nightly from machine telemetry and
# writes suggested loads to the `restock_plans` table. Plugins may read
# plans but must never write to them directly; use the submission API
# hooks instead. Timezone handling is UTC throughout — convert in your
# plugin, not here. Forecast weights live in `planner_weights` and are
# hot-reloaded. Plugins query the planner database with the connection
# string that follows.

warehouse DSN: redis://druix_svc:jmIDyo9@db-1898.novactech.example:5432/olimir

Hey Marisol — handing over the Centavo flaky-test saga before I'm out. Short version: the integration failures aren't the payment logic, it's the test containers picking up stale config on reused runners. Quick fix is pinning the runner image; real fix lands next sprint. To unblock the release, make sure every environment matches the configuration values below.

deployment values, yagef-yawip:
ELIOX_PIN=5303
ELIOX_METRICS_HOST=metrics.eliox.paliqworks.corp
ELIOX_LOG_LEVEL=error
ELIOX_TENANT=praiel